The book lays out a significant base knowledge for each community on the South Shore of Boston that fronts on the Atlantic Ocean. It includes famous men and women who have made significant contributions to each community. A section entitled “Do You Know?” provides some lesser-known information that contributes to the distinctness and attractiveness of each town; some photographs that will test the reader’s knowledge of buildings and objects that are commonly seen but not necessarily recognized for what they are, and some trivia that tests some well-known and lesser-known facts.

The book ends with the “Treasures” of the South Shore. These are the institutions and places that make the South Shore a remarkable place to live and work and one that attracts millions of visitors. I have made these determinations myself and realize that others may have a different list, but that is ok. Some are cultural, some are natural, but each contributes to the quality of life that is available on the South Shore. The region and its people have something distinct and appealing to offer everyone.

Authors Biography

Melissa K. Bigelow, a Magna Cum Laude graduate of Boston University and CERTIFIED FINANCIAL PLANNER™, is a resident of Mashpee, MA. She is a native Cape Codder, born at Cape Cod Hospital and raised in Yarmouth. She worked in banking and finance for 12 years, ten of which were spent at a local mutual savings bank and the last two at a national financial services firm. She is currently the owner of Seagull Treasure Chest, an online retail establishment specializing in pre-1900 antique books. The business, which she operates out of her home in Mashpee, is in memory of her late father, Tom Hague’s, brick and mortar antique store of the same name, which he operated during the 1970s in West Harwich.

Her life’s greatest accomplishment is her twelve-year old daughter, Sophia, a frequent high honors student who plays tennis and soccer for the Monomoy Regional School District. You can catch Sophia on stage during the summer at one of Cape Cod Theatre Company’s musical productions.

A lifelong writer, Melissa’s dream as a child was to become an author.. Her previous books were “So, You Think You Know Martha’s Vineyard?” and “So You Think You Know Nantucket?”.

Henry M. Quinlan is the publisher of Omni Publishing Company. He is the author in three other books in the series, other books in the series include “So You Think You Know the South Coast?”, “So You Think You Know Cape Cod, “and “So, You Think You Know Tennis.”
